Webb24 mars 2024 · A Maclaurin series is a Taylor series expansion of a function about 0, (1) Maclaurin series are named after the Scottish mathematician Colin Maclaurin. The Maclaurin series of a function f(x) up to order n may be found using Series[f, {x, 0, n}].
